(Zaman Al Wasl)- Turkish media outlets have brought to attention what they are calling the “security wall” that will separate Turkey and Syria. The wall extends for almost 900 kilometers along the border and it is a little under 3 meters high with an expected completion date of a few months. The wall, can be described as the great wall of Turkey given its extent and height.
According to reports Zaman al-Wasl reviewed, the Provision of Social Housing in Turkey (known as TOKI) has pledged to build the remaining 700 kilometers of the wall dividing Syria and Turkey after 200 kilometers of the wall was completed in cooperation and coordination between the Turkish Defense Ministry and the provinces which the wall passes through.
According to Ergun Turan, the administrative head of TOKI, completing the wall will make the border safer. He indicated at the same that the wall is being built using material which can be dismantled when the wall is no longer needed. The wall is made from pre-fabricated concrete blocks which are transported and installed on site.
One block weighs around 7 tons, and it is two meters in length and 3 meters in height. Barbed wiring and security cameras will be installed on top of the wall.
Turan explained that work on most parts of the southern eastern border in the provinces of Hatay and Sanliurfa is complete and work is ongoing in other border provinces.
A road will be made directly behind the wall to enable military establishments to conduct monitoring patrols along the length of the wall and prevent any infiltration operations.
